Huffman Area real estate presents a compelling opportunity for buyers seeking a retreat from the dense urban core of Houston. Located in the northeast quadrant of Harris County, this community provides a distinct landscape defined by sprawling acreage, dense woodlands, and immediate access to the eastern shores of Lake Houston. Homeowners find a variety of architectural styles ranging from traditional brick residences to expansive ranch estates. The region provides a sense of seclusion while maintaining accessibility to major transportation corridors such as FM 1960 and the Grand Parkway. Property values remain competitive compared to closer-in suburban markets, allowing residents to secure larger lots and more square footage. The natural surroundings dictate much of the lifestyle here, with local parks and waterways offering spaces for outdoor recreation. Potential residents appreciate the balance between rural charm and modern convenience that characterizes this growing sector of the Greater Houston metropolitan area.

Huffman Area Properties For Sale
The market for homes in the Huffman Area caters to diverse preferences, featuring established neighborhoods alongside newer construction projects. Many properties sit on oversized parcels of land, providing plenty of room for private gardens, workshops, or equestrian facilities. Waterfront homes along the lake represent the pinnacle of luxury in this submarket, boasting private docks and panoramic views. Interior neighborhoods offer well-maintained residences with updated interiors and expansive floor plans. Shopping and dining options are concentrated along the main thoroughfares, ensuring that daily necessities are within reach. The local school district serves as a central hub for the community, drawing people who value consistency and localized education. As infrastructure improvements continue to connect the Huffman Area with employment hubs in Humble and Downtown Houston, the demand for residential inventory maintains a steady trajectory. Buyers often prioritize this location for its quiet atmosphere and the preservation of a small-town feel within a major metro area.
